多重签名钱包的安全性分析与实践

                          发布时间:2025-07-14 05:58:41

                          引言

                          在数字货币日益普及的今天,安全性成为了所有用户关注的核心问题。相较于传统的钱包形式,多重签名钱包无疑是一个更为安全的选择。多重签名钱包凭借其复杂的验证机制,为用户提供了一种增强保护的方式,尤其在面对黑客攻击和不当操作时显得尤为重要。

                          什么是多重签名钱包

                          多重签名钱包,也称为多重签名地址(Multisig),是指需要多个私钥对交易进行签名才能完成交易的数字钱包。这种形式的交易需要至少指定数量的私钥才能生效,例如,一个2-of-3的多重签名钱包需要三把私钥中的两把才能签署交易。

                          多重签名钱包通常用于企业钱包、资产管理或者任何需要多人共同授权的环境。一些几乎不可能因为单一错误或单一账号被攻破而带来的巨大的安全性提升使得其在现代数字资产管理中越来越受欢迎。

                          多重签名钱包的工作原理

                          多重签名钱包的原理很简单,但实现起来却涉及复杂的加密学技术。当用户创建一个多重签名钱包时,会定义参与者数量和需要签名的最小数量。这通过生成一组公钥和相应的私钥对完成。

                          当某个参与者发起交易时,必须获得其他签名者的同意。如果交易需要三个签名中的两个要被推送到区块链网络以完成交易,那么即使其中一个私钥被盗,攻击者也无法单独签署交易。

                          在实现这个过程时,用户通常使用一些专用的区块链服务或钱包,以确保多重签名交易的顺利进行。这包括提供一个友好的用户界面、确保交易加密传输,以及维护参与者的隐私等。

                          多重签名钱包的安全性

                          多重签名钱包提供的安全性远高于单签名钱包,原因有以下几点:

                          • 分散风险:多个私钥由不同的人或设备持有,攻击者需要获得所有相关的私钥才能盗取资金。
                          • 防止内部欺诈:对于公司或组织来说,引入多重签名机制可以有效防止单个员工未经授权的交易。
                          • 灵活性:用户可以根据实际需要调整参与者及签名要求,例如在企业中涉及财务审计时,可以灵活设定多重签名的配置。

                          虽然多重签名钱包提供了显著的安全性提升,但仍然存在一些潜在的风险。例如,用户必须安全存储各个私钥,一旦丢失其中的关键私钥,就可能造成资产不可恢复。同时,如果参与者之间的沟通不当,可能会导致交易执行的延误,影响正常的操作。

                          常见的多重签名钱包解决方案

                          目前市场上有不少提供多重签名的钱包服务,以下是几种比较知名的解决方案:

                          • Coinbase Wallet:为用户提供易用的多重签名功能,支持自定义签名要求。
                          • Electrum:一款专门为比特币设计的钱包,用户可以创建较为复杂的多重签名方案。
                          • Gnosis Safe:针对ENS及其他加密资产的多签钱包,适合团队或组织使用。

                          多重签名钱包的应用场景

                          多重签名钱包的应用场景广泛,适合多种需要高安全性的场合:

                          • 企业管理:在需要对财务进行多方审核的企业中,多重签名可以确保每笔支出经过多方同意。
                          • 加密货币交易所:许多交易所使用多重签名来保护用户资产,提升安全性。
                          • 个人资产保护:用户的个人资产往往比较分散,通过多重签名管理可以确保这些资产的安全性。

                          小结

                          多重签名钱包的出现及广泛应用,极大地提升了加密资产的安全性。尽管仍有一定的风险和挑战,但通过合理配置和管理多重签名,可以为用户创建一个安全、便捷的数字货币管理环境。

                          ### 可能相关的问题与深入探讨

                          1. 如何选择合适的多重签名钱包?

                          选择合适的多重签名钱包涉及多个方面的考虑,下面将详细探讨如何做出最佳选择。

                          首先,用户需要考虑自身的需求。不同行业、不同规模的团队或个人在使用多重签名钱包时,面临的风险和需求都是不同的。例如,对于一个大型企业来说,在钱包中设置复杂的多重签名方案可以有效防止内部风险;而对于个人用户来说,使用简单易用的多重签名钱包即可。

                          其次,用户应关注钱包的安全性。选择钱包时,可以优先考虑那些有良好声誉和安全审计的产品。此外,钱包的开发团队也关系到钱包的长期使用安全,团队的技术背景与社区支持将是判断的重要依据。

                          同时,易用性也是选择多重签名钱包的重要因素。虽然多重签名提供了安全保障,但过于复杂的操作流程可能会让用户产生负担。在选择钱包时,建议考虑用户的体验及使用界面的友好程度。

                          最后,支持的资产种类也需要考虑。一些多重签名钱包仅支持特定类型的加密货币,这在实际操作中可能导致限制。用户应选择那些支持多种主流币种的钱包,以确保其多样性及后续的可操作空间。

                          2. 多重签名钱包面临哪些潜在风险?

                          尽管多重签名钱包大幅提高了安全性,但仍然存在一系列潜在风险和挑战。

                          首先,私钥的管理是一个重要风险。多重签名钱包需要多个私钥,这意味着用户在管理这些私钥时,安全性变得格外重要。损坏、遗失或泄露其中任何一把私钥都可能造成资产的无法恢复。

                          其次,参与者之间的协调和沟通也可能导致问题。如果一个参与者长时间未响应,可能会导致交易延迟。因此,在团队中,用户需要建立良好的沟通机制,以确保每个参与者都及时回应与事务相关的请求。

                          同时,某些技术漏洞也可能影响多重签名钱包的安全,即使多重签名机制能够防止单一私钥攻击,但智慧合约中的漏洞和系统本身的安全问题仍然是影响因素之一。定期进行软件更新及逐步实施安全审查可以帮助减轻这些风险。

                          3. 多重签名钱包与普通钱包的区别是什么?

                          多重签名钱包与普通钱包的主要区别在于其安全性和管理的复杂性。

                          普通钱包通常只由一个私钥管理,用户只需进行单一签名即可完成交易。这使得普通钱包在使用时十分方便,但同时也存在风险,一旦私钥被盗,攻击者将完全控制该钱包中的资产。

                          反之,多重签名钱包采取的是多个私钥共同管理的模式,用户需要满足一定的签名条件才能完成交易。即使其中一把私钥被盗,攻击者一般也无法单独发起交易。这种形式显著提高了安全性,但代价是在使用时复杂度较高,用户需要确保所有参与者之间的合规及有效沟通。

                          4. 如何提升多重签名钱包的安全性?

                          尽管多重签名钱包已经比普通钱包安全,但仍然可以通过多种方式增强其安全性。

                          首先,私钥的物理存储与管理至关重要。使用冷存储(如硬件钱包或纸钱包)存储私钥,能够显著降低网络攻击的风险。避免通过网络传输私钥,并且采取多种形式来进行备份与恢复也是必须考虑的重点。

                          其次,定期审核和更新参与者的权限。对于企业钱包,定时检查哪些人拥有私钥很重要,及时撤销不再相关或离职人员的アクセス,可以降低风险。同时,确保所有参与者都了解其责任,并加强教育培训也是增强安全性的重要手段。

                          最后,结合多因素身份验证(2FA),在发起交易时除了多重签名,还可以要求使用其他形式的身份验证。这种方法可以进一步提升多重签名钱包的安全性,确保资产在日常操作中也能得到保护。

                          5. 多重签名钱包的未来趋势是什么?

                          随着数字资产的不断发展,多重签名钱包的技术和应用将逐步演变,未来会有以下几个趋势:

                          首先,加强用户体验。越来越多的多重签名钱包将致力于提高用户界面的友好度和操作的简单性,为用户创造更好的操作体验。通过简化管理流程,用户在使用时可以更进一步减少操作错误和不必要的复杂性。

                          其次,集成更advanced的功能。这可能包括智能合约的进一步运用,使得多重签名钱包能够实现更多样化的操作逻辑,支持更复杂的资金管理需求。同时,这也将促进去中心化金融(DeFi)等新兴领域的发展。

                          最后,法律法规也会对多重签名技术的应用产生影响。例如,针对数字资产的法律框架将日渐成熟,这将推动多重签名技术的合规化发展。团队和企业进行合规管理时,能够通过适当的多重签名方案来降低法律风险。

                          综上所述,多重签名钱包为个人和企业提供了更高层次的安全保障,是数字资产管理的重要工具。尽管面临一些挑战,其潜在的优势以及未来发展方向都让其备受期待。

                          分享 :
                                    author

                                    tpwallet

                                    T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                                              相关新闻

                                              深入解析以太坊钱包地址
                                              2025-06-02
                                              深入解析以太坊钱包地址

                                              以太坊(Ethereum)作为一种流行的区块链技术,已经成为数字货币和智能合约的代名词。与其他区块链类似,它使用钱...

                                              比特币快钱包地址:如何
                                              2025-05-30
                                              比特币快钱包地址:如何

                                              ## 引言 比特币作为一种新兴的数字货币,其在金融领域的影响力日益增强。随着比特币的普及,越来越多的人开始关...

                                              如何安全下载和使用门罗
                                              2025-06-07
                                              如何安全下载和使用门罗

                                              门罗币(Monero)是一种注重隐私的加密货币,因其强大的匿名性和不可追踪性受到许多用户的欢迎。在使用门罗币进...

                                              钱包新户意味着什么?钱
                                              2025-06-11
                                              钱包新户意味着什么?钱

                                              随着科技的发展,数字钱包逐渐成为了人们日常生活中不可或缺的一部分。数字钱包不仅方便了我们日常消费、转账...

                                                                    标签